Output d31fba239fbf202e5071e1c672899c6cc47b272b61b80b0158e94f2c0b09ddae:62

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d774bd5ade9019cf840f0ff6a9312db9594ca25b0898a751eb4704f5b14c858
address
bc1pl4m5h4ddayqee7zq7rlk4ycjmw2efj39kzyc5ag7k3cy7kc5epvq2jl0t5
transaction
d31fba239fbf202e5071e1c672899c6cc47b272b61b80b0158e94f2c0b09ddae
spent
true